Comparison review

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G is much better than Motorola Moto G Power, having a 98 score against 76.1. Although the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G and Motorola Moto G Power were released with only 1 months difference,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G's design is heavier but just a bit thinner than Motorola Moto G Power. These phones use Android OS (operating system), but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G has the newer 13 version while Motorola Moto G Power has Android 11 version.

Samsung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G has just a bit better processing power than Moto G Power, and although they both have the same number of cores, the Samsung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G also has a higher amount of RAM memory. The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G counts with a slightly better display than Motorola Moto G Power, because it has a little bigger display, a higher resolution of 1440 x 3200px and a greater count of pixels per display inch.

The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G counts with a very superior storage capacity for games and applications than Moto G Power, because it has a slot for an external memory card that admits a maximum of 1000 GB and 128 GB internal storage. Samsung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G captures much clearer pictures and videos than Motorola Moto G Power, because although it has a smaller aperture, it also counts with a camera with lot more MP, a lot bigger back-facing camera sensor taking way higher quality videos and photos and a much better video quality.

The Motorola Moto G Power has a battery life that's just as good as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G's battery performance.

Although Samsung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G is a better device, it costs a lot more than Moto G Power, and it doesn't have such a good quality/price relation as the Moto G Power. So if you want that extra features and specs, you can buy the Samsung Galaxy S20 Ultra 5G, else you can save some money and buy the Moto G Power, letting go some features and specifications.
